9 Financial Advisor Website Optimization Tips for Credibility & Lead Generation

Key Takeaways

  • A strategically optimized website builds credibility and engages more qualified leads.
  • Consistent updates, mobile design, and trust-building content are key to growth.

Many prospects visit an advisor’s website before making contact and form their impression in just a few moments. Positioning your website as credible and lead-ready is essential for practice growth. Here are nine expert-backed optimization tips to help your financial advisory website foster trust and generate quality leads in 2026.

Why Optimize Your Website for Leads?

Modern buyer behaviors

Today’s clients are more digitally savvy than ever before. Most prospective clients begin their research online, comparing multiple advisors before taking the next step. This means your website now serves as your primary touchpoint—where first impressions are made and trust is either built or broken.

Building trust online

For independent financial professionals, your digital presence is a reflection of your expertise and reliability. A credible, optimized website assures prospects you operate with professionalism and care, which is critical in a field built on trust and relationships.

Tip 1: Craft a Credible Homepage

Clarity of value proposition

Your homepage should quickly communicate who you are, whom you serve, and the value your practice brings to clients’ financial lives. Keep your headline and subtext succinct, and avoid jargon. Make it clear why a visitor should explore your services further.

Professional imagery and messaging

High-quality, relevant images paired with confident, educational copy set the tone for credibility. Invest in professional photography (avoiding overused stock images) and craft friendly yet authoritative messaging that speaks directly to your ideal client.

Tip 2: Optimize Your About Page

Showcasing credentials and experience

Clients want to know they’re in capable hands. Use your About page to highlight your credentials, professional designations, and experience. Clearly present your regulatory registrations and memberships to convey transparency and compliance.

Personalization for client connection

Beyond credentials, share your passion for helping clients, your approach, and a few personal details that make you relatable. Authenticity fosters connection, helping visitors see you as both an expert and an approachable guide.

Tip 3: Simplify Site Navigation

User-friendly menu structure

A clean, intuitive menu guides visitors to what matters most. Limit your main navigation to 5–7 core areas such as Services, About, Insights, and Contact. Avoid overwhelming menus or hidden pages that frustrate users.

Highlight key service pages

Prominently display links to your most important service pages. Think in terms of your client journey—make it easy for visitors to discover what you offer and how you solve their financial challenges.

Tip 4: How Can Calls-to-Action Engage?

Effective CTA placement

Calls-to-action (CTAs) are your guiding lights for lead generation. Place clear CTAs above the fold, at the bottom of relevant pages, and within content sections. Each CTA should correspond to the action you want your audience to take—whether that’s scheduling a consultation or signing up for a newsletter.

Examples of trust-building CTAs

Use compliance-friendly CTAs such as “Schedule a Complimentary Consultation,” “Download Our Educational Guide,” or “Contact a Licensed Advisor Today.” These focus on value and next steps while avoiding hype or overpromise.

Tip 5: Use Educational Content Strategically

Resource centers and blog articles

Offer a mix of evergreen resources and timely blog posts that address common client questions and financial topics. A resource center filled with whitepapers, checklists, and videos not only showcases your knowledge but also boosts search visibility.

Balancing information and compliance

Educational materials must remain neutral and vendor-agnostic. Stick to broader strategies, explain complex concepts simply, and always comply with regulatory guidelines. Each piece of content should empower clients without crossing into product promotion.

Tip 6: Prioritize Mobile Responsiveness

Responsive design essentials

With well over half of website traffic now coming via mobile devices, your site must look professional and function smoothly on every screen size. Employ responsive templates and routinely test key pages on smartphones and tablets.

Mobile lead capture options

Make it easy for mobile users to convert with click-to-call buttons, short contact forms, and accessible CTAs. Keep navigation concise and ensure that text is legible on smaller devices.

Tip 7: Speed Up Your Website

Why page load speed matters

A slow-loading site can erode trust and cause prospects to leave before ever seeing your value. Studies show users expect a page to load in under three seconds—slower sites risk higher bounce rates and lost leads.

Quick ways to improve site speed

Compress and resize images, use modern hosting, and minimize third-party scripts. Consider working with a web professional to enable browser caching and ensure your platform is updated for optimal performance.

Tip 8: Leverage Testimonials and Social Proof

Compliance-friendly testimonial use

Social proof helps visitors feel confident in their choice. Share testimonials that comply with your regulatory guidelines—often focusing on client experience, professionalism, or specific service attributes. Clearly disclose that results may vary, and avoid language that could be construed as a guarantee.

Featuring ratings and endorsements

Showcase third-party ratings, professional endorsements, or affiliations with respected industry groups. These subtle signals help establish your reputation without making unrealistic promises.

Tip 9: How Do Analytics Improve Lead Generation?

Tracking visitor behavior

Implement privacy-friendly analytics tools to understand how visitors interact with your site—what pages they visit, how long they stay, and which forms are most effective. This data highlights what’s working and where you can improve.

Continuous optimization techniques

Use your analytics insights to regularly tweak page layouts, refine CTAs, or create additional resources. Ongoing optimization is the mark of a digitally savvy advisor who prioritizes both user experience and sustainable lead generation.

What Mistakes Should Advisors Avoid?

Overlooking security and privacy

Always protect your website with SSL certificates and secure contact forms. Transparency about data collection reassures clients that you take privacy seriously—an essential factor in the financial services space.

Ignoring website accessibility

Accessibility isn’t just good practice—it’s the law in many jurisdictions. Ensure your website is usable by all visitors, including those with disabilities: use clear contrast, alt text for images, and readable fonts. This expands your reach and demonstrates inclusive professionalism.
